M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
topics
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
advancements in
e-learning technology make it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
These massive open courses are
almost always free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
e-learning technology institutions
are having to deal with
in 2015 because e-learning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can organizations
guarantee that
the quality of education provided by these
MOOC courses is
decent?
How can stakeholders
be assured that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ach online classes?
What strategies are being used by
institutions like
Saint Lucia to conduct these MOOC classes?
What experimental teaching practices and evaluation strategies are in use today?
How can educators
get a handle on
inadequate
student motivation and high
learner dropout rates?

In response to this
increasing
desire for
data
the definitive new book
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
these massive open courses and other open education resource issues.
This new book
also considers the
major controversies associated with
MOOC courses and open educational resources (OERs).
